Specifications
Operating Temperature: -40°C ~ 110°C
Features: --
Ratings: X2
Applications: EMI, RFI Suppression
Lead Spacing: 0.886" (22.50mm)
Termination: PC Pins
Height - Seated (Max): 0.732" (18.60mm)
Size / Dimension: 1.043" L x 0.394" W (26.50mm x 10.00mm)
Package / Case: Radial
Mounting Type: Through Hole
Series: R46
Dielectric Material: Polypropylene (PP), Metallized
Voltage Rating - DC: 560V
Voltage Rating - AC: 275V
Tolerance: ±10%
Capacitance: 1µF
Moisture Sensitivity Level (MSL): --
Part Status: Active
Lead Free Status / RoHS Status: --
Packaging: Bulk

R46KN410000P0K Film Capacitors Working Principle

R46KN410000P0K film capacitors function on the same principle as a capacitor. This type of capacitor stores electric energy in the form of an electrostatic field between two conducting electrodes, or plates. The strength of the electric field is determined by the voltage applied to the capacitor and by the thickness of the dielectric material between the two electrodes.

In R46KN410000P0K capacitors, two metallic electrodes are separated by an insulating film. The film may be made of one of several types of materials, such as polymer, ceramic, mica, paper, or plastic. The choice of material for the film depends on the desired capacitance, voltage, temperature range, and other design specifications of the capacitor.

When a voltage is applied to an R46KN410000P0K capacitor, the electric field that forms between the two electrodes causes charge to accumulate on the plates. This charge is stored in the capacitor until the voltage is removed. The amount of charge stored in a capacitor is dependent on its capacitance, which is a measure of the amount of electric charge a capacitor can store for a given voltage.
